Classic Mercedes W115 W123 Tire Size: 175/80 or 195/ 70 R14

Greetings!

I've recently installed 195/70 R14 Michelin Energy Saver+ on my W123 300d that rides on the 14X6 aluminum "steelie" rims. I plan to install 14X5.5 steelies on my W115 240d and was wondering which tire size would be correct:

Primary options here in the EU are 195/70 R14 Michelins or the 175/80 R14 Continental Eco Contact 6. Both are comparably priced and specc'd. Which tire is more appropriate for a W115 diesel saloon when match to the factory equipped 5.5" width?

If "original" cosmetics are primary, the 175/80 would be the choice.

For all other considerations, the 195/70.
